On the parts board, I cant find any reference to a 1365 Oliver. Is it listed as a White or something else? Any help is appreicated. It has the 4 cyl. Fiat engine. Thanks, David

Do you wish any more info? There were a surprising number of these machines sold and they were excellent. We have had its' smaller cousin a 1355 since new in 1971. It has been the lowest cost per hour tractor we have ever owned. Give me an E-Mail if you want to know more, the basic Fiat tractor was imported under two other sheet metals, and paint colors. It is by no streach of the imagination a Long 610, It was manufactured to a much higher standard, although quite a number of parts are transferable with a bit of tweeking.

The Long is a name put on lots of tractors. Some Long's were Zetor from Czechoslovakia, but some were Fiats, like the 910. Long was just an importer and rebrander.

There were several in our area. We ran one for 15 years on pretty much strictly loader duty. It was a four wheel drive model and didn't steer real well, but was otherwise a tough little tractor. It is basically the same as the White 2-60.
